Output ecc76437c68dd67f1dcc602d666821fcaddc2476571d7b0d9de8d60e5d01eb59:1

value
366520
script pubkey
OP_0 OP_PUSHBYTES_20 2c0bd4397a32f1c0d2ba47c6fe2c408cc405a1dc
address
ltc1q9s9agwt6xtcup546glr0utzq3nzqtgwusuezf7
transaction
ecc76437c68dd67f1dcc602d666821fcaddc2476571d7b0d9de8d60e5d01eb59
spent
true